Really? Well it's a fairly common practice. Sometimes it's just tricks for the techs. For example, hold down the right ok button for 5 seconds or something like that. I think in the old expeditions that brought up a set of sensors for the techs.
I've heard the term, not in the auto industry, but it fits the definition. Not so many on the new vehicles due to the advancement in the technologies. The industry used to put in quick diagnostic check commands in certain areas, but due to the complexity of what the systems have become and the advancement in the interaction, the "Easter Eggs" have pretty much become a thing of the past.
